Sri Lanka Beaches: Sri Lanka is very well popular for its sunny beaches. Best beaches are along the region of Bentota. These are well served by resorts and hotels. The area is also equipped with private boutique hotels. Swimming is the best activity to carry out there and it can be done any time of the year however the best time to visit this natural paradise is November through April. Sinharaja Forest: This national park and bio diversity hot spot is list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. If you take cheap flights to Sri Lanka and have some interest in animal life then this is a must visit place that has abundance of endemic wildlife, especially birds and is also home to over 50% of Sri Lanka's endemic species of mammals and butterflies, as well as many kinds of insects, reptiles and rare amphibians.
